Orbital Rhabdomyosarcoma patients AMORE- based (n=14) EBRT-based (n=15) Mean Age at Diagnosis 7. 4 6. 3 Male 60% 50% Mean Follow-Up 10. 5 years 12. 0 years Mean age at follow-up 18 18

Surface area AMORE (n=14) EBRT (n=15) Healthy Population Treated Orbit 60% 70% 100% Contralateral

Surface area AMORE (n=14) EBRT (n=15) Healthy Population Treated Orbit 60% 70% 100% Contralateral orbit 98% 80% 100% Radiated side of face 95% 83% 100% Contralateral side of face 100% 85% 100% > 2 SD differences to healthy population

Conclusion • Surface in EBRT patients and AMORE patients affected at tumor side, however in EBRT the nonradiated side also affected • Curvature in EBRT more affected in contralateral and non-radiated side • Growth disruption less severe in AMORE-based patient
